For Rob Morgan with Up Up and Away Junk Hauling, the difference between a Home Run referral and a Grand Slam referral comes down to the size of the project, the urgency of the need, and the potential for ongoing business relationships.
A Home Run referral is a homeowner who needs help clearing out a garage, basement, attic, storage unit, or other cluttered space. They have a clear need, are ready to act, and Rob's team can quickly provide a professional, stress-free solution.
A Grand Slam referral is someone involved in a major life event or business need, such as an estate cleanout, property sale, rental turnover, renovation project, or ongoing property management relationship. These projects are often larger and can lead to multiple future jobs and referrals.
When I make a referral to Rob, I can usually tell the difference by the scope of the project and who is involved. A homeowner cleaning out a room is likely a Home Run. A real estate agent, estate attorney, property manager, or contractor with recurring cleanup needs has the potential to be a Grand Slam.
